Q: Is 37,668,165 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 37,668,165 is a composite number.

Why is 37,668,165 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 37,668,165 can be evenly divided by 1 3 5 15 19 57 95 285 132,169 396,507 660,845 1,982,535 2,511,211 7,533,633 12,556,055 and 37,668,165, with no remainder.

Since 37,668,165 cannot be divided by just 1 and 37,668,165, it is a composite number.
